Operation Kids and the Brees Dream Foundation have set a goal to raise $2.5 million for the children of New Orleans. Drew and Brittany Brees launched their effort with a June 16, 2007 kickoff at the Lusher Charter School in the city's Uptown section. Click here to see the success that we have achieved.

Brittany Brees said it best when she created the "Expect More" pledge, and more than 150 kids co-signed the pledge with Drew. They vowed to hold themselves and their parents, teachers and community leaders more accountable for creating better quality of life in New Orleans.
